Colorado's climate is characterized by cold, snowy winters and warm, dry summers. Freezing temperatures are a major concern, leading to burst pipes. The dry air can also affect seals and connections. Many homes in Denver and the surrounding areas are older, with plumbing systems that may not withstand extreme temperature shifts. Heavy snowmelt can also cause issues.
